Good news for PPS officers in Uttar Pradesh. A long wait for promotion for officers in the Uttar Pradesh Provincial Police Service (PPS) is about to come to an end. The Departmental Promotion Committee is scheduled to meet in Lucknow on October 7 to discuss the promotion of 31 PPS officers from the 1992 and 1993 batches to the IPS cadre. On the same day, 33 Deputy Superintendents of Police will be promoted to the position of Additional Superintendent of Police by the Departmental Promotion Committee.

The promotion from PPS to IPS cadre was long overdue. Earlier this month, the Ministry of Home Affairs approved a proposal to fill 31 vacant posts in the IPS cadre through promotion.

On the basis of seniority, 1992 batch PPS officers Shravan Kumar Singh, Sarvanand Yadav, Hafizur Rahman, Ramesh Prasad Gupta, Keshwachand Goswami, Omvir Singh, Rajesh Kumar Yadav, Bibita Sahu, Lal Saheb Yadav, Rajdhari Chaurasia, Vinod Kumar, Om Prakash Yadav, Mahatma Prasad, Prabal Pratap Singh will get promotion in IPS cadre.

Similarly, 1993 batch PPS officers Dinesh Kumar Singh, Chandra Prakash Shukla, Brijesh Kumar Mishra, Ashutosh Shukla, Brijesh Kumar Srivastava, Shailendra Kumar Rai, Shivaji, Sanjay Kumar Yadav, Arvind Mishra, Aditya Kumar Shukla and Anil Kumar Singh will get a chance of promotion in IPS cadre.
